The Georgia Health Foundation is a private, non-profit grant-making organization based in Atlanta, Georgia, dedicated to improving the health and well-being of the state's residents. Established in 1985 following the sale of a health maintenance organization, the foundation provides financial support to community-based programs that address public health challenges. Its funding priorities include increasing access to healthcare for uninsured and underserved populations, promoting health education, and supporting disease prevention initiatives. The foundation does not engage in direct drug development or clinical research; instead, it serves as a philanthropic partner to non-profit organizations and healthcare providers. By focusing on systemic improvements and community health, the foundation aims to reduce health disparities across Georgia.
